PDA

Показать полную графическую версию : [решено] Копирование файлов


bylector@vk
09-11-2017, 10:41
Всем привет!
Нужен батник, чтобы искал все файлы с разрешением jpg на компьютере и копировал их на диск E:\backup\

Iska
09-11-2017, 11:09
bylector@vk, зачем?

bylector@vk
09-11-2017, 11:11
нужен, я же написал, даже не на всём компьютере а диске E (во всех папках)

Iska
09-11-2017, 11:54
нужен, »
bylector@vk, ну, тогда «Win-R», «E:\», «Enter», «F3», «*.jpg», «Enter», ждёте, «Ctrl-A», ПКМ, «Копировать», выбираете куда и ПКМ, «Вставить».

bylector@vk
09-11-2017, 11:56
ну, тогда «Win-R», «E:\», «Enter», «F3», «*.jpg», «Enter», ждёте, «Ctrl-A», ПКМ, «Копировать», выбираете куда и ПКМ, «Вставить». » я спросил про батник, а не как в тупую копировать

Iska
09-11-2017, 12:44
bylector@vk, я спросил «Зачем» вовсе не для того, чтобы услышать отмазку.

alpap
09-11-2017, 12:45
bylector@vk,
а вы только один раз так сделайте, а потом создайте папку "E:\My_jpg" и складывайте новые файлы в нее.

bylector@vk
09-11-2017, 13:43
Iska, Iska, Iska, таким образом чтобы нашёл все фотографии и сделал резервную копию

megaloman
09-11-2017, 14:06
bylector@vk, @Echo Off
cls

Set "From=E:\*.jpg"
Set "Out=E:\Backup\"

Md "%Out%" 2>nul

FOR /F "usebackq delims=" %%i IN (`dir "%From%" /s /b /a:-d 2^>nul`) DO (
If /I Not "%%~dpi"=="%Out%" Copy "%%i" "%Out%" >nul
)
Pause
При наличии одинаковых имён файлов получим копию только одного. Но если надо резервную копию, я бы предпочел иметь копии с путями. А еще лучше в заархивированном виде, хотя изображения и не сжимаются при архивации.




© OSzone.net 2001-2012